With the addition of participants, and a change in the workflow hierarchy to many-to-many where the participants carry on several concurrent revision dialogues, the conventional implementation quickly becomes unmanageable.
This problem is compounded as additional participants make revisions to the incorrect latest version of the document.
Although procedural discipline may be enforced in the workflow, the integrity of the process nevertheless depends upon the human factor, and is thus subject to a significant risk of error.

Abstract

A method for archiving a collaboration session regarding visual content is disclosed. A collaboration session is established from a collaboration server with participant nodes. The visual content is transmitted to the participant nodes. A first multimedia data stream, an annotation data object associated with an annotation to the visual content in timed correlation to a first time reference within the first multimedia data stream, and view parameters are received. A first session record entry associated with the multimedia data stream, the annotation data object, and the view parameters is stored into a session record. The session record includes a plurality of session record entries including the first session record entry. The session record is retrievable by other participant nodes for playing back of the collaboration session in sequence with the session record entries. The first session record entry is transmitted to other participant nodes.
